Add 98/63 and 42/18

1st number: 1 35/63, 2nd number: 2 6/18

98/63 + 42/18 is 35/9.

Steps for adding fractions

  1. Find the least common denominator or LCM of the two denominators:
    LCM of 63 and 18 is 126

    Next, find the equivalent fraction of both fractional numbers with denominator 126
  2. For the 1st fraction, since 63 × 2 = 126,
    98/63 = 98 × 2/63 × 2 = 196/126
  3. Likewise, for the 2nd fraction, since 18 × 7 = 126,
    42/18 = 42 × 7/18 × 7 = 294/126
  4. Add the two like fractions:
    196/126 + 294/126 = 196 + 294/126 = 490/126
  5. 490/126 simplified gives 35/9
  6. So, 98/63 + 42/18 = 35/9
